Introducing the Impact Bollard
Engineered for Strength
BEGA has performed extensive calculations and testing to provide precisely measured impact resistance with corresponding construction documents. One bollard tube with 3 different installation methods allows for design flexibility.
3 Installation Methods
BEGA impact bollard tube can be installed 1 of 3 ways depending on the level of protection required. The bollard tube anchorage system is designed for 3 different applications, with a corresponding foundation to be constructed on site.
During the specification process, simply choose the rating you wish to meet, and the full scale concrete rebar structural construction documents will be provided.
1.5 metric tons at 6 mph
Protection from a vehicle (1.5 metric tons) traveling at 6 mph
1.5 metric tons at 30 mph
Protection from a vehicle (1.5 metric tons) traveling at 30 mph
7.5 metric tons at 30 mph
≤1 m of penetration from a vehicle (7.5 metric tons) traveling at 30 mph
(meets K4 & M30 P1 requirements)
